Proposed Endeavor
The petitioner proposes to work with an American traffic engineering firm to develop strategic partnerships and provide guidance on large-scale construction and transportation engineering projects. The work aims to improve traffic flow, efficiency, and safety while training newer generations of engineers and generating tax revenue.
Framework Evaluation
1 of 3 criteria metThe Director initially found the petitioner well positioned, though the AAO expressed concerns regarding his recent employment history.
While the endeavor had substantial merit, it lacked evidence of national importance or broad economic impact.
The petitioner failed to demonstrate that the benefits of his work outweighed the requirement for labor certification.
Why This Petition Was Denied
Request for Evidence (RFE)
Unsuccessfully AddressedThe USCIS issued a NOID questioning the specific nature of the endeavor and the petitioner's qualifications; the petitioner provided a new resume and local infrastructure statistics.
